4. Make attorney approval meaningful

The Bosseo Legal News page states that the firm approves every page before it goes live on its own domain. That control is especially important when a developing event involves allegations, injuries, criminal conduct, regulatory action or unsettled law. A timely page can still be inaccurate, overbroad or unhelpful if it presents speculation as fact or gives readers the impression of individualized legal advice. Approval should be a substantive legal and reputational review, not merely a publication button.

Recommended approach

Use approval criteria that address attribution, dates, jurisdiction, legal uncertainty, tone, advertising compliance, privacy and the next step offered to the reader. Require the reviewer to distinguish confirmed facts from open questions. Skip a story when the firm cannot add accurate, original value or when the proposed explanation would create unnecessary risk.

5. Build useful pages rather than thin reactions

Bosseo describes pages that explain what happened and what it means for people affected, with structured data, sourcing and a call to action. Google’s guidance emphasizes original value, accuracy and relevance for content produced at scale. Those principles make the page itself the decision point. A rewritten headline or generic paragraph about a Stockton event may add little. A carefully sourced explanation of the legal issue, its limits and the questions a reader should consider can be more useful, even when it does not promise a consultation or outcome.

Recommended approach

For every page, require a clear source trail, a plain-language explanation, jurisdictional limits, a statement of what remains unknown and a restrained call to action. Link the reader to an appropriate service page when relevant, but do not imply that the news page evaluates the reader’s case. Review older pages for changed law or facts rather than assuming an archive remains accurate forever.

6. Measure qualified inquiries, not attention alone

Bosseo’s public product page connects Legal News with related services including an ROI Dashboard and Lead Attribution. The broader Bosseo public page describes marketing, intake, automation and measurement services for law firms, but it does not provide Stockton-specific lead results or establish that any published news page will generate a case. A pageview, search appearance or phone call is not automatically a qualified inquiry. The firm must define what counts as useful contact and review whether the matter fits its practice.

Recommended approach

Agree on measurement before publication. Separate page engagement from consultation requests, calls, screened matters and retained cases. Attribute inquiries to the relevant page where possible, while recording qualification and disposition in the firm’s existing intake process. Review results by story type, geography and practice area, and stop topics that consume review time without producing useful engagement or appropriate inquiries.
